发表评论取消回复
相关阅读
相关 二十二. 并发实战-ThreadPoolExecutor使用
前言 本篇文章将对线程池`ThreadPoolExecutor`的使用进行说明。 正文 一. 执行无返回值任务 通过`ThreadPoolExecutor`
相关 十二. 读写锁-ReentrantReadWriteLock原理分析
前言 读写锁,即`ReentrantReadWriteLock`,同一时刻可以允许多个读线程获取锁,但当写线程获取锁后,读线程和其它写线程应该被阻塞。 正文 下面
相关 二十六. 并发实战-读写锁的使用
前言 `JUC`并发包中提供了`ReentrantReadWriteLock`作为读写锁,本篇文章将对读写锁的如下四个场景进行演示。 1. 当前线程获取`读锁`时,`
相关 并发:读写锁(ReentrantReadWriteLock)。
ReentrantLock之类的基本都是排它锁,这些锁在同一时刻只允许一个线程进行访问,而读写锁在同一时刻可以允许多个读线程访问,但是在写线程访问时,所有的读线程和其他写线程均
相关 【Java并发】ReadWriteLock读写锁的使用
> 说到Java并发编程,很多开发第一个想到同时也是经常常用的肯定是Synchronized,但是小编这里提出一个问题,Synchronized存在明显的一个性能问题就是读与读
相关 并发编程-读写锁
前言: 读写锁一般使用的场景是:读的操作远大于写操作,只有在这种情况下,才可以增加并发性。当写的操作大于读的操作(完全违背了读写锁的定义,后面会讲到),当频繁切换锁的话,性能
相关 并发编程(六):AQS之读写锁ReentrantReadWriteLock
一,AQS源码博文:[并发编程:AbstractQueuedSynchronizer源码分析][AbstractQueuedSynchronizer] 二,Reentr
相关 并发锁之二:ReentrantReadWriteLock读写锁
一、简介 读写锁是一种特殊的自旋锁,它把对共享资源对访问者划分成了读者和写者,读者只对共享资源进行访问,写者则是对共享资源进行写操作。读写锁在ReentrantLoc
相关 并发编程实战-读写锁ReentrantReadWriteLock使用
模拟一个简单的缓存管理 public static void main(String[] args) { ReentrantReadWriteLo
相关 并发编程--读写锁ReadWriteLock和ReentrantReadWriteLock写锁与读锁(二)
在上一篇博客[并发编程--读写锁ReadWriteLock和ReentrantReadWriteLock(一)][--_ReadWriteLock_ReentrantReadW
还没有评论,来说两句吧...